The document, along with other ballot positions, can be found here: https://datatracker.ietf.org/doc/draft-ietf-v6ops-rfc6555bis/ ---------------------------------------------------------------------- COMMENT: ---------------------------------------------------------------------- Substantive Comments: - I agree with Adam's comments about normative language. -4, 2nd paragraph, last sentence: "across networks" and "network changes" are ambiguous. I think you are talking about moving a device from one access network to another, but "across networks" could be interpreted to mean "sending the data across networks". "Network changes" could refer to changes in network configuration. -10: I don't understand what you mean by "direct" vs "indirect" security considerations. Editorial Comments: - Abstract: Please mention that this obsoletes 6555 in the abstract. (The intro already does so.) - 7.2, last paragraph: The pattern "... recommended at 2 seconds" does not make grammatical sense. I would assume there are missing words, but I see the same pattern occur several times in the document. I suggest "recommended to be..."
